Russia bans entry of 235 Australian municipal deputies

Cairo: Hani Kamal El-Din

 

The Russian Ministry of Foreign Affairs has banned 235 Australian citizens from entering the country – all of them are deputies of municipal councils. The Foreign Ministry statement claims that 235 deputies “are forming an anti-Russian agenda in their country as part of the Russophobic campaign of the collective West.” Also, the Russian Foreign Ministry indicateswhich blacklists Australians in response to sanctions imposed by Australia against Russian individuals and entities.

The list of persons non grata includes former and current members of the Legislative Council of the State of South Australia and the Legislative Assembly of the State of Victoria.

  • After the start of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ine, Australia condemned the actions of the Russian authorities and imposed sanctions against the Russian Federation. According to the Australian government, more than a thousand individuals and legal entities supporting Russian aggression were subject to restrictions.
  • In February of this year, Australian authorities included 55 Russian citizens and 37 organizations on the sanctions list. They were directed against those who, according to Australia, “participated in Russia’s deportation of Ukrainian children from regions under temporary Russian control.”
